UPS driver returns to double boots; city just gets hoots - News Observer

United Parcel Service delivery driver James Riley pulled his brown box truck in front of the "No Parking Any Time" sign late Thursday morning, hurried into downtown's Raleigh Building and took an elevator up to deliver some packages.

As he stepped off the elevator back at street level, a woman sounded the alarm.

"Sir! Sir!" the woman cried. "They're booting your vehicle!"
